Battery protection selection guide
The battery protection circuit disconnects the battery from the load when a critical condition is observed, such as short circuit, undercharge, overcharge or overheating.

How to Properly Store Your LiFePO4 Batteries to Maximize the
The Temperature to Store LiFePO4 Lithium Battery. The battery can be operated at a temperature of -20℃ to 60℃ (-4℉ to 140℉) For storage up to 3 months, the temperature range should be 10 to 35°C (50 to 95 °F). It is crucial to store lithium batteries indoors during the off-season to minimize exposure to extreme temperatures.

LiFePO4 BMS (Understanding a battery management system)
A LiFePO4 BMS consists of several hardware and software functional blocks programmed with functions that protect the battery pack by monitoring and controlling its charge and discharge conditions. A good BMS should offer protection against: Over and under-voltage. Over and undercurrent. Cell Imbalance.

LiFePO4 battery protection IC
2 · I''m designing a board that will use only one LiFePO4 cell, so 3.2 V. It is ideal because it will be charged up to 3.5 V so I do not need any dc-dc converter to power up my uC. I have looked at BQ2970 but it has too high over voltage protection. My battery supplier specified it''s cells at 3.65 V max for charging.
Lithium iron phosphate battery
OverviewComparison with other battery typesHistorySpecificationsUsesSee alsoExternal links

The LFP battery uses a lithium-ion-derived chemistry and shares many advantages and disadvantages with other lithium-ion battery chemistries. However, there are significant differences.
